GiEX smart water valve with ZHA

As the general thread on the GiEX valve gets a but to much loaded I decided to create a new which focus on the use with ZHA.

After some initial trouble I got it working now, but it will need some steps to achieve that.

  1. Be sure your valve has at least the firmware version: 0x0000004d. I not you need to get a Tuya smart hub and install the Smart live app to upgrade the firmware. I did update from version v1.0,9 to v1.0,13. See screenshot below.

  2. If you haven’t done you need to get custom quirks running on HA instance.
    See → https://www.home-assistant.io/integrations/zha#how-to-add-support-for-new-and-unsupported-devices
    and → Zigbee Guide: How-to setup local custom device handler quirks in ZHA integration
    The quirk you will find here. zha-device-handlers/zhaquirks/tuya/ts0601_valve.py at 8317dc69c3b36e7ae5cabe40d7937c02ca259f77 · zigpy/zha-device-handlers · GitHub

I you have done this your valve should show similar as in this screenshot.


And here the screenshot when you need to upgrade the firmware:

Note, if you bought the valve from June / Juli 24 onwards it should come with the new firmware.
